Everyone's talking about Vitamin B12 lately. But what exactly does it do? 🤔
From helping your brain function 🧠 and supporting healthy red blood cells 🩸 to playing a key role in DNA production 🧬, B12 is one of the nutrients your body can't afford to ignore.
And if you're vegetarian, it's worth paying a little extra attention to where you're getting it from. 🌱

Sometimes, failure doesn’t end an experiment. It quietly changes what the experiment was meant to solve. 💡
What Walter Jaeger thought was a failed toxic gas detector eventually became the foundation for the modern smoke alarm!
